AITR has always been at the forefront of adopting new technologies. CSIT department @ AITR has three courses those include the emerging areas as recommended by the AICTE committee. As exponential growth in information on various platforms, future engineers must have the expertise in core computer science as well as latest technologies. It requires blending of emerging areas with core subject and therefore AICTE introduced as new branch CSIT.

The courses @ CSIT incorporate both theory and practicals/labs in the emerging areas of AI, ML, IoT, Blockchain and Data Sciences as core subjects and Quantum Computing, Virtual Reality and Cyber Security as Professional Electives. The above emerging areas have been identified by the national level committee as part of National Perspective Plan for Engineering Education and accepted by AICTE. AICTE has also prescribed the model curriculum for the above emerging areas.

The course @ CSIT is in the AICTE nomenclature and accepted by them as equivalent to CSE and IT. The courses bring the best of both CSE and IT together. The course @ CSIT will be accepted as being similar / relevant to CSE and IT and will also be accepted for campus recruitments, not only in private companies but also in government undertakings etc. The graduates of the courses @ CSIT will be accepted even for any faculty recruitments for the departments of CSE or IT or CSIT. The graduates will also be eligible for higher education (both in India and abroad).

The graduates of the new course of CSIT will find employment not only in the regular services industry but also in the emerging areas mentioned above; those are specialized in nature and will command much higher salaries. CSIT graduates will therefore have more opportunities than the graduates of CSE and IT courses. Opportunities exist in the area of Design Engineering, Computing/IT Consulting and Solution Developers.

In Computer Science and Engineering (CSE), the student studies designing, implementation, and management of information systems of both software and hardware processes. In Information Technology (IT) the student studies the area which involves installation, development, and implementation of computer systems and applications. Whereas blending of CSIT prepare students for futuristic applications.

The Department of Computer Science and Information Technology was established in the year 2019. The department endeavors to produce confident professionals to meet the current trends in the emerging world of Information Technology. Currently the Department has more than 300 students’ strength and a team of highly qualified, dedicated and experienced faculty members to mould the students to meet challenges in the field of computer science and Information Technology. The strength of the department lies in the highly motivated students who understand the dynamics of the industry and hone their skills accordingly. The Department is wide to open innovative ideas, to meet tomorrow’s challenges with diverse educational and research opportunities.

Department is having association with Professional Bodies like- CSI, IEEE and ACM.

We have specially designed Labs for Students so that they can learn the latest technologies such as IoT, ALEXA, MACHINE LEARNING, DEEP LEARNING, SALESFORCE, CYBER-SECURITY, ANDROID, and BIG DATA for increasing student understanding of the complexity and ambiguity of empirical work, develop practical skills, increase the understanding of the concepts, cultivate interest in engineering and science learning, improve teamwork abilities and perform Research Activity.

To align with industry practices, we have introduced Agile methodologies, which are used by top-notch companies such as Google, Amazon, and TCS. We have developed an Agile-Based Learning Environment (ABLE) in association with TCS, which has enabled us to implement practices such as standup meetings, Kanban, sprints, and retrospectives. This has increased our industry-academia interaction and prepared our students for real-world software development practices.

LABORATORY FACILITIES@CSIT, AITR

CSIT department houses 6 well established Laboratories on Mobile Application Development (Android), IoT, AI and Machine Learning,  Database Management Systems, Basic Programming and Software Engineering and Agile workspace for students with about 120 systems and latest open source software tools.

Android Lab

Android Lab is equipped with 30 highly configured

computer Systems with i3 5th generation processors, 

8 GB DDR RAM with Android studio installed

Artificial Intelligence and Machine Learning Lab

Artificial Intelligence and Machine Learning Lab is well equipped with 30 highly configured systems having latest open software tools like  Anaconda, Spyder, Py-charm community edition.

Basic Programming Lab

Basic Programming Lab is well Equipped with 30 highly configured Computer Systems  and latest software tools like Codeblocks, Jupyter, Visual Studio

Database Management Systems Lab

Database Management Systems Lab is well equipped with 30 highly configured systems and softwares like Oracle 10g, Oracle 11g, SQLLite.

 

IoT lab

IoT lab is equipped with all the necessary digital devices

like Arduino board, sensors and cables
